Average monthly wind speed in Schiphol
Here you can view the typical wind conditions throughout the year in Schiphol, (Noord-Holland), the Netherlands.
These figures come from monthly climatological averages showing that Schiphol sees peak wind speeds of 6 m/s (12 knots) during its windiest period and minimum speeds of 4 m/s (8 knots) during its calmest season.
The 4 m/s (8 knots) average in June, July, August and September means Schiphol experiences consistent moderate winds. Conditions vary from calm periods around to more active episodes throughout the month. At typical wind levels, smaller trees show steady branch movement. In common units, 4 m/s (8 knots) equals 14.4 km/h or 8.9 mph. While generally comfortable for most activities, occasional windy days may affect your plans and can make the air feel cooler.
In contrast, wind speeds average 6 m/s (12 knots) during January, February, March, November and December; these months are known as the windiest. Most days are quite windy, with small branches moving and occasional difficulty walking against the wind. Loose objects may be blown away. The measurement represents 21.6 km/h or 13.4 mph. There may still be stronger gusts or calmer moments, but strong winds are typical.
